Nick Nurse remains optimistic about Canada's prospects for the Tokyo Games despite most of the NBA players choosing to skip the FIBA World Cup.

On Wednesday, Shai Gilgeous-Alexander had 26 points in his debut for the Oklahoma City Thunder, while rookie RJ Barrett had 21 in his first career game with the New York Knicks.While Canada is fresh off a disappointing 21st placing at last month’s basketball World Cup, with most of its NBA talent ducking out,and national senior team head coach Nick Nurse remains optimistic about the squad’s prospects for the Tokyo Games.

“Yeah, I do. I contact those guys a little bit here and there, and they’ve all been really responsive. It was just a weird year last year, timing-wise for guys. We saw a lot of countries were battling it,” said Nurse. Nurse added that he spoke to the New Orleans Pelicans rookie and Toronto native Nickeil Alexander-Walker ahead of the Raptors’ season opener Tuesday, and the vibe around other Canadians seemed “really good.”
